Subject: ABA Resolution on Citations Date: Wed, 12 Mar 1997 14:53:28 -0800 (PST) From: Paul Mollica To: Administrative Office of the United States Courts To the Administrative Office: The Federal Courts Committee of the Chicago Council of Lawyers writes to comment on the February 20, 1997 letter requesting public input on the "ABA Resolution on Citations." Our organization includes hundreds of practitioners, government attorneys, academics and others interested in the administration of justice. Our Committee enthusiastically supports the ABA resolution and urges that it be adopted for the federal courts. We hope that this citation format will bring an end to the chaos of competing publishers and services and will level the field for attorneys who chose to rely on computer-assisted research. It will also facilitate the use of the U.S. Courts of Appeals' bulletin boards, making those opinions more easily cited. Thank you for your consideration. Paul W.
